Recently, Master Gardeners awarded scholarships to three very worthy local high school graduates from Paulding County. This scholarship was thanks in part to generous community donations from individuals and the Dallas Garden Club, as well as funds generated from the Paulding Master Gardener Programming. The scholarship is open to any student who is a resident of Paulding County and is enrolled at a college or Technical School studying horticulture, botany, forestry, agriculture, or a biology-related field. Paulding County Master Gardeners are committed to helping to create the next generation of those interested in agriculture and related fields.
